The foundation of your crispy oven-baked breakfast potatoes begins with selecting the ideal potato variety. For the perfect balance of a fluffy interior and crisp exterior, opt for russet potatoes. Their high starch content ensures they bake up fluffy while crisping beautifully. Alternatively, Yukon Golds offer a buttery flavor and hold their shape well but may yield a slightly less crispy crust. Avoid waxy potatoes like red or fingerlings, which tend to stay soft and lack that coveted crunch. For best results, peel your potatoes and cut them into evenly sized cubes-about ½ to ¾ inch-to ensure uniform cooking.
beyond crispiness,flavor elevates these breakfast potatoes to a new level. A well-balanced seasoning blend brings warmth, depth, and a hint of smokiness. Start with smoked paprika for a subtle earthy note, complemented by garlic powder and onion powder for savory richness. Add a pinch of crushed red pepper flakes for gentle heat and finish with freshly ground black pepper and sea salt. Toss the potatoes liberally in olive oil and the spice blend to ensure every cube is bathed with flavor before baking.

Leftovers reheat beautifully in a hot skillet or toaster oven to regain crispiness.Store cooled potatoes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Avoid microwaving to prevent sogginess; rather, re-crisp in a preheated skillet over medium heat.

Q1: What makes these oven-baked breakfast potatoes so crispy?
A1: The secret lies in the baking technique! We start by parboiling the potatoes to soften them just right, then roughing up their surfaces before tossing in oil and seasonings. This rough texture creates more crispy edges in the oven’s dry heat, delivering that irresistible crunch without frying.

Q4: How long do these breakfast potatoes take to bake?
A4: After preheating your oven to about 425°F (220°C), the potatoes typically need 25-30 minutes to turn golden and crispy.Flipping them halfway through ensures even browning on all sides.
Q5: Can I prepare these potatoes ahead of time?
A5: Yes! You can parboil and season the potatoes the night before. Store them in an airtight container in the fridge, then bake fresh in the morning. This shortcut saves prep time and still delivers that coveted crispiness.

Q10: Any tips for getting the crispiest results every time?
A10: Absolutely! Make sure the potatoes are well-drained after boiling, don’t overcrowd the baking sheet, and toss them halfway through baking. Using a high oven temperature is key to locking in that crunch while keeping the inside tender.

Q2: Which type of potato works best for the perfect mash?
A2: For that silky, fluffy masterpiece, starchy potatoes like Russets or Yukon Golds reign supreme. Russets give you light, airy mashes due to their high starch content, while Yukon Golds offer a natural buttery flavor and a velvety texture. Avoid waxy potatoes-they tend to be gummy and sticky when mashed.
Q3: How critically important is the cooking method in achieving creamy mashed potatoes?
A3: Crucial! Boiling potatoes gently until fork-tender ensures an even texture. Overcooking can waterlog them, while undercooking leaves lumps.For an extra smooth finish, some chefs swear by steaming or baking potatoes before mashing-it preserves flavor and minimizes excess moisture.
Q4: What are the secret ingredients to elevate basic mashed potatoes?
A4: Beyond butter and cream, don’t underestimate the power of a pinch of salt, a splash of warm milk or cream, and a touch of garlic or fresh herbs like chives and thyme. Some adventurous cooks fold in cream cheese or sour cream for tangy depth, or drizzle truffle oil for luxury. Remember, the key is balance-enhance, don’t overpower.
Q5: Is it better to mash by hand or use a machine?
A5: For authentic,fluffy mashed potatoes,hand tools like a potato masher or ricer are ideal-they prevent overworking the starch that causes gluey textures. Mixers and food processors can turn your mash into a gummy paste if used aggressively. So, channel your inner chef’s patience and mash by hand for the creamiest results.
Q6: Can mashed potatoes be made ahead and still taste fresh?
A6: Absolutely! Mashed potatoes keep well in the fridge for a day or two. To revive their creamy charm, reheat gently over low heat with a splash of milk or cream, stirring frequently.Alternatively, freeze in portions and thaw overnight before reheating. A fast whisk or fold during reheating brings them back to life.

Q8: What’s the biggest mistake to avoid when making mashed potatoes?
A8: The cardinal sin is overworking the potatoes.mash too vigorously or use the wrong tools,and you risk unleashing sticky starch that turns your comforting dish into glue. Patience and gentle folding are the artistry behind luscious, light mashed potatoes that melt on your tongue.
